Putin calls for political strengthening before legislative elections

Putin called for strengthening internal stability and the solidity of the Russian state during a meeting with candidates from the governing party United Russia at the Kremlin, two weeks before the elections to the State Duma, scheduled for September 20. The Russian President, who is leading the party's campaign for the first time since 2007 under the motto "All for Victory," argued that "despite all the difficulties and threats," it is necessary to follow the path of strengthening Russia in accordance with the Constitution. The Kremlin seeks to renew its two-thirds constitutional majority in parliament in a context of economic pressures arising from the armed conflict in Ukraine.

The Russian leader stressed the urgency of maintaining national cohesion to support the military contingents deployed in Ukraine and the need to protect Russian territory in the face of intensifying Ukrainian drone incursions. Putin announced that he would instruct the Defense Ministry to analyze and apply more broadly the tactical methods gathered in the border province of Kursk. In the same event, he extended wishes of success to the main candidates, including the mayor of Moscow, Sergei Sobyanin, the Minister of Foreign Affairs, Sergei Lavrov, and the commissioner for children's rights, Maria Lvova-Belova.

The Kremlin has scheduled negotiating rounds with U.S. envoys Steve Witkoff and Jared Kushner, mandated by President Donald Trump to explore dialogue alternatives regarding the conflict. This meeting occurs at a time when polls by the independent Levada Center show that 59 percent of Russian citizens advocate for the immediate start of peace negotiations, while only 31 percent support the continuation of active military operations.

Despite the tight control of the state apparatus, Putin's popularity has dropped more than 13 points in recent months, due to widespread fatigue with the war effort, cyber blockades, and fuel distribution problems. The United Russia party hovers around 35 percent in official polls, although independent projections point to approximately 20 percent of voting intentions. Meanwhile, the judicial system sidelined the liberal party Yabloko from the electoral race, the only legal party to advocate for peace in Ukraine, rejecting its candidacies and resulting in the detention of two of its leaders in Moscow.
